This will ensure that the ng command is recognized by VS Code and other command prompt windows. If you are curious about all the most recent features Node has to offer, go with the button on the right. Install NPM package - Visual Studio Marketplace If you type msg. -C unpacks the contents in the ~/sfdx directory, while --strip-components 1 removes the root path component. To install all of the application's dependencies (again shipped as npm modules), go to the new folder and execute npm install: At this point, we should test that our application runs. Are you sure you want to create this branch? So, npm can update react 16.4.2 to 16.4.3 (or 16.4.4, etc. I installed npm after Visual studio code, closed all visual studio instances and opened again and it started working. We're excited to announce that Visual Studio 17.5 is now generally available. Visual Studio integration with npm is different depending on your project type. So lets install Node on Windows and start playing with it a bit. React Native Environment Setup - Medium You probably dont have your path variable set for npm on your machine. You will need to create a debugger configuration file launch.json for your Express application. Note: if you're launching VS Code from the Anaconda Navigator, you'll need to restart the navigator as well. It's worth noting that some npm package features have dependencies. The resulting file looks like this: For the purposes of obtaining and using npm packages, the section you are most concerned about in package.json is "dependencies". npm WARN Ang.Crud It is included in Web Extension Pack or as an individual download here. Update: Since version 1.3 Visual Studio Code has integrated terminal. Hi, It was helpful but it would be great if you can extend it with a simple controller and view and have a simple running application. Even better, when you use these shortcuts, the command line initializes to the directory from which you called the extension. Tweet a thanks, Learn to code for free. Let's try debugging our simple Hello World application. The period '.' Open the file app.js and hover over the Node.js global object __dirname. To install Visual Studio Code on Manjaro Linux, execute the following command in the terminal: sudo pamac install visual-studio-code-bin. How to avoid errors installing npm packages globally in Visual Studio Code This was my problem. To open the package manager, from Solution Explorer, right-click the npm node in your project. Use the command: Using the -f parameter creates the package.json file with default values that you can later edit. In this example: you use the tilde (~) character to tell npm to only update a package when it is patched. npm notice created a lockfile as package-lock.json. Theoretically Correct vs Practical Notation, Calculating probabilities from d6 dice pool (Degenesis rules for botches and triggers), How to tell which packages are held back due to phased updates, Minimising the environmental effects of my dyson brain. C:\Users\\AppData\Roaming\npm). Nodes EULA, accept its terms, and click Next again. This post assumes you are using Visual Studio 2015. Notice how VS Code understands that __dirname is a string. The --view pug parameters tell the generator to use the pug template engine. Installing and working with the devcontainer CLI - Visual Studio Code At the moment of writing this article, the LTS version is version 16.14.0. How to Visual Studio Code on Manjaro Linux - LinuxCapable This support is backed by devcontainer.json, a structured JSON with Comments (jsonc) metadata format to configure a containerized environment. To publish and install packages to and from the public npm registry, you To make sure that Express is installed, open package.json. To begin with, you realize that you don't need to learn another language to have the backend of your applications up and running.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Unpack the contents for your TAR file: tar xJf sfdx-linux-x64.tar.xz -C ~/sfdx --strip-components 1. If Node.js is installed and the commands are recognized, try running npm install -g @angular/cli to install the Angular CLI globally on your system. Tip: To test that you've got npm correctly installed on your computer, type npm --help from a terminal and you should see the usage documentation. Also in Visual Studio, you have the option to type these packages directly in your package.json file with full IntelliSense support: As long as you have all of the packages listed in your package.json file, you can safely delete and restore your node_modules folder at any time. Make sure you exit out of the existing terminal window. Be sure to install the version labeled LTS. The CLI is available in the devcontainers/cli repository. Search for setting named - "terminal.integrated.shellArgs.windows". TypeScript: How to set up TypeScript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. ), but it will not accept an update to the major or minor version. For Visual Studio, the package-lock.json file is not added to your project, but you can find it in the project folder. To install the npm package, you will need Python, Node.js (version 14 or greater), and C/C++ installed to build one of the dependencies. Not all packages in npm are used for the same purpose. To install all of the application's dependencies (again shipped as npm modules), go to the new folder and execute npm install: cd myExpressApp npm install At this point, we should test that our application runs. Note: We're done with the "Hello World" example so navigate out of that folder before you create an Express app. Even more interesting, you can get full IntelliSense against the Node.js framework. For information on using package.json to control npm package versions, see package.json configuration. .npm [MyProjectNameOrPath] install azure@4.2.3. C:\Users\fdc.npmrc or on the command line via: npm --key value Config info can be viewed via: npm help config, npm@6.4.1 C:\Program Files\nodejs\node_modules\npm. This will solve your issue To install Volta as your version manager (rather than windows-nvm), go to the Windows Installation section of their Getting Started guide, then download and run their Windows installer, following the setup instructions. After install click on PowerShell and It will start new PowerShell Console where you can run all script, A) After you installed NodeJS, and restarted VScode, but still not getting npm to work, then idelete the opened terminal in VSCode with 'recycle' icon and try to create a new instance of terminal. Unduh atau melihat Npm Install Error In Visual Studio Code paling teranyar full version hanya di wesbite apkcara.com, tempatnya aplikasi, game, tutorial dan berita . Node installer, since the Node installation process installs npm in a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. You can also use the .npm command in the Node.js Interactive Window to execute Right in the middle of it, two buttons show you the most common possibilities of download also the latest ones. prefix, profile, prune, publish, rb, rebuild, repo, restart, vscode-yapi-transform - Visual Studio Marketplace We can now scaffold a new Express application called myExpressApp by running: This creates a new folder called myExpressApp with the contents of your application. Node.js is a platform for building fast and scalable server applications using JavaScript. npm i -g <package . See Installing Node.js via package manager to find the Node.js package and installation instructions tailored to your version of Linux. How to follow the signal when reading the schematic? Right-click on a package.json file and select the option to Restore Packages: Looking Forward. Your Nodejs installation added npm's path as System variable which VSCode cannot read. In this window you can search for a package, specify options, and install. npm commands. IntelliSense in package.json helps you select a particular version of an npm package. and go to vs code terminal and type npm start and browser will start http://localhost:3000 Visual Studio Code has support for the JavaScript and TypeScript languages out-of-the-box as well as Node.js debugging. For Node.js projects, the easiest way to install npm packages is through the npm package installation window. Installation You can quickly try out the CLI through the Dev Containers extension. It will work. Windows normally recommends that the programs be installed in the Program Files folder, in a folder of their own (in our case, we are installing Node.js, so the nodejs folder is our go-to place). error running npm and node commands in Visual Studio Code Use the View | Toggle Integrated Terminal menu command. This is because New VSCode runs with user privileges. I hope this has been useful to you. Node.js is the runtime and npm is the Package Manager for Node.js modules. In order to check if the path variable set or not , you can try this command node --version or npm --version. even though I've installed several exenstions now, which I though would force. In a minor version update, new features have been added to the package that are backwards-compatible with earlier package versions. Well go with the first. First, any new npm features debut in the CLI (command line interface) version of the tool so you can more easily take advantage of productivity enhancements. Please give a link to the extension from the market. If you type msg. Read about the new features and fixes from February. You can find it and a list of other possible dependencies of npm on https://www.npmjs.com/. You can make a tax-deductible donation here. Select the Node.js environment by ensuring that the type property in configurations is set to "node". Visual Studio Code will make you more productive in developing these types of applications by providing great code editing and navigation experiences. Click on the search bar beside the Start Menu button and type powershell. Let's get started by creating the simplest Node.js application, "Hello World". The version format follows here: Let's say you have a package in your app with a version of 5.2.1. Touch bar Support for Macbook Pro touch bar. Visual Studio Code has become one of the most popular IDEs for coding. Running npm command within Visual Studio Code - Stack Overflow To learn more, see our tips on writing great answers. We can now scaffold a new Express application called myExpressApp by running: This creates a new folder called myExpressApp with the contents of your application. Other versions have not yet been Check the spelling of the name, or if a . Again, unless you are sure you need them, I recommend keeping this checkbox unmarked and just pressing Next once more. What is a 'workspace' in Visual Studio Code? Default Profile: Windows. To learn more, go to Developing in WSL or try the Working in WSL tutorial. Read more about semantic versioning with npm. Get started, freeCodeCamp is a donor-supported tax-exempt 501(c)(3) charity organization (United States Federal Tax Identification Number: 82-0779546). One import reason to keep this listing is source control. different versions. As you may have noticed, there are multiple ways of running npm commands. uninstall, unpublish, unstar, up, update, v, version, view, How to run Node js with VS Code | Install Node js | npm | VS Code | Setup Node js - YouTube 0:00 / 3:40 How to run Node js with VS Code | Install Node js | npm | VS Code | Setup. Create the directory where you want to install Salesforce CLI. Open the file app.js and hover over the Node.js global object __dirname. The generated Express application has a package.json file which includes a start script to run node ./bin/www. Check progress on package installation by switching to npm output in the Output window. must install Node.js and the npm command line interface using either a Node How to fix npm throwing error without sudo, "code ." Installing. npm cache clean --force The clean command show above clears all the data present in your cache folder. Let's get started by creating the simplest Node.js application, "Hello World". If you are developing a Node.js app with a lot of npm packages, it's not uncommon to run into warnings or errors when you build your project if one or more packages has been updated. To help manage package versioning, npm supports several notations that you can use in the package.json. To install all of the application's dependencies (again shipped as NPM modules), go to the new folder and execute npm install: cd myExpressApp npm install At this point, we should test that our application runs. It is also possible to check for the npm version. Extensions in Visual Studio Code. How can I switch word wrap on and off in Visual Studio Code? I have not tried it myself, though. For example, you can require http and get full IntelliSense against the http class as you type in Visual Studio Code. When tools like VS Code and Codespaces detect a devcontainer.json file in a user's project, they use a CLI to configure a dev container. To access this window, right-click the npm node in the project and select Install New npm Packages. Secondly, see which Node/Npm version Visual Studio you are using. From a terminal in the Express application folder, run: The Node.js web server will start and you can browse to http://localhost:3000 to see the running application. With everything moving to the cloud, having access to the IDE of your choice from anywhere is perfect for modern-day development. For more information on installing Node.js on a variety of operating systems, see this page. All you need to do is to add args to the integrated terminal within 'User Settings' window. Either open package.json directly, or right-click the npm node in Solution Explorer and choose Open package.json. javascript - React - Is there a way to We accomplish this by creating thousands of videos, articles, and interactive coding lessons - all freely available to the public. installer to install both Node.js and npm on your system. As mentioned in the introduction, VS Code ships with a debugger for Node.js applications. You can quickly try out the CLI through the Dev Containers extension. . As its currently written, your answer is unclear. npm install. tested with npm. Good article for an introduction, thanks. Notice the shield beside the word Install? When coupled with the WSL extension, you get full VS Code editing and debugging support while running in the context of WSL. Furthermore, web developers should install Mads Kristensen's prolific Web Extension Pack to get the most current web tooling for Visual Studio. When the file is first created, VS Code will look in package.json for a start script and will use that value as the program (which in this case is "${workspaceFolder}\\bin\\www) for the Launch Program configuration. Express is a very popular application framework for building and running Node.js applications. If you're using OS X or Windows, use one of the installers from the From there you can inspect variables, create watches, and step through your code. The major version is 5, the minor version is 2, and the patch is 1. npm makes this distinction in the package.json file by listing development dependencies in the "devDependencies" section. If you use Linux, we recommend that you use a NodeSource installer. Not the answer you're looking for? Press kb (workbench.action.debug.start) to start debugging the application. Once you close and open Visual Studio, go to tools->NuGet Package Manager -> Package Manager console. npm - Visual Studio Marketplace Or, when installing packages, you can use the npm Output window to verify installation status. You can also write code that references modules in other files. If your app's folder structure is different, you should modify your folder structure if you want to manage npm packages using Visual Studio. Linux: There are specific Node.js packages available for the various flavors of Linux. Connect and share knowledge within a single location that is structured and easy to search. Close the browser and from a terminal in the myExpressApp folder, stop the Node.js server by pressing CTRL+C. For instance, to save Angular to your package.json file, use: Using the parameter -S, npm saves the package in your existing package.json file and serializes the package listing in the "dependencies" configuration property. For example, consider this devcontainer.json file: Use the devcontainer build command to build the image and push it to your image registry. Install the Express Generator by running the following from a terminal: The -g switch installs the Express Generator globally on your machine so you can run it from anywhere. How to react to a students panic attack in an oral exam? Here are a couple of quick tips to help you configure your package.json file and understand what is going on when you see warnings or errors. See documentation for your image registry (such as Azure Container Registry, GitHub Container Registry, or Docker Hub) for information on image naming and additional steps like authentication. What are your favorite tricks for working with them? no such file or directory, open 'C:\DW\Examples\Ang.Crud\package.json' If the installed version of npm is not the latest one, you can update it using the syntax code: npm npm@latest -g (Note: The -g flag is used to update npm globally.) This npm manages commands. To add the package.json file, right-click the project in Solution Explorer and choose Add > New Item (or press Ctrl + SHIFT + A). Lets start simple. Node.js is a platform for building fast and scalable server applications using JavaScript. Node isn't a mandatory add-on for Visual Studio. Click Finish and lets check if everything is ok. Sorry, your blog cannot share posts by email. Acidity of alcohols and basicity of amines. npm WARN enoent ENOENT: no such file or directory, open npm packages are shown in Solution Explorer. If you look at the initials, though, you will see that it is a brand-new sequence with the acronym npm. When you want a specific version, append the version to the end of the package name. Be sure to This will start the Node.js application running. Inside the Node_Test folder, right click inside the folder and click Open with Visual Studio Code. The entries under the npm node mimic the dependencies in the package.json file. To get started in this walkthrough, install Node.js for your platform. Search "React Native Tools" under Extensions Marketplace & select "React Native Tools" Extension and click on Install button. In most cases, you can update Solution Explorer by deleting package.json, restarting Visual Studio, and re-adding the package.json file as described earlier in this article. If you don't see the npm Configuration File listed, Node.js development tools are not installed. To open it, use any of these methods: Use the Ctrl + ` keyboard shortcut. refers to the current folder, therefore VS Code will start and open the Hello folder. The VS Code How to Contribute wiki has details about the recommended toolsets. By doing so, we are able to access it from anywhere while navigating through the folders. In this article, you'll learn how to work with JavaScript in the backend using Node on Windows. The first thing to do is to access Nodes official site. Select the Node.js environment by ensuring that the type property in configurations is set to "node". The following window is the one where you can customize your installation. This will start a Node project automatically for us without us needing to worry about the initial configuration (the -y flag will do that on its own). To set a breakpoint in app.js, put the editor cursor on the first line and press kb(editor.debug.action.toggleBreakpoint) or click in the editor left gutter next to the line numbers. The Node.js and Express documentation does a great job explaining how to build rich applications using the platform and framework. Visual Studio 2022 - 17.5 Released - Visual Studio Blog shell "VSCode" npm You can do the same with any other dependency you can think about. Click on the terminal and, on the command line, type npm init -y. Now that you've seen VS Code in action with "Hello World", the next section shows using VS Code with a full-stack Node.js web app. You can work with dev container Templates and Features using the dev container CLI. Save the new file and make sure Launch Program is selected in the configuration dropdown at the top of the Run and Debug view. For the sake of simplicity, lets follow the wizards suggestions and use C:\Program Files\nodejs\ as the destination folder. Node comes with npm and it also sets the PATH_VARIABLE for terminal. For Linux, unpack the tarball to a standard location, such as /usr/local/lib/nodejs, making sure that the path to the Node.js bin directory matches your PATH environment variable. If so, how close was it? A common issue I hit is when installing npm packages globally; I get errors trying to do it from the Integrated Terminal Window. Containers (for example Docker containers) have historically been used to standardize apps when they're deployed, but there's a great opportunity to support additional scenarios, including continuous integration (CI), test automation, and full-featured coding environments. Go ahead, continue to get your .NET libraries from Nuget, but get your web frameworks from npm. Applies to: Visual Studio Visual Studio for Mac Visual Studio Code. Use the search box to find the npm file, choose the npm Configuration File, use the default name, and click Add. It can help you open a command line. dist-tag, docs, doctor, edit, explore, get, help, See Installing Node.js via package manager to find the Node.js package and installation instructions tailored to your version of Linux. Cannot retrieve contributors at this time. Install Salesforce CLI | Salesforce CLI Setup Guide | Salesforce Developers Sometimes, a version conflict results, or a package version has been deprecated. In this article, you saw how to install Node and npm on Windows. Install Ctrl + P, write ext install npm script runner Restart VS Code Use (two ways) Ctrl + R Shift + R Ctrl + P, write >npm, select run script, select the desired task Update: Since version 1.3 Visual Studio Code has integrated terminal. For Node.js projects (.njsproj), you can perform the following tasks: These features work together and synchronize with the project system and the package.json file in the project. Some of the packages are used during development like compilers and linters. becomes "Ctrl+". Then restart your visual studio code editor. Visual Studio makes it easy to interact with npm and issue npm commands through the UI or directly. If you have not tried this extension, why are you recommending it? This is the most basic installation of the Angular 1.x library: This command makes a request to the public npm registry and downloads the latest version of the Angular package and installs it at the current directory in a folder called node_modules. These frameworks constitute developer tooling rather than application frameworks. The Node Package Manager is included in the Node.js distribution. Navigate to the directory of your project either manually or with the Open Command Line tool. Of course, you can create the package.json file from the command line as well.
Blytheville Air Force Base Photos,
Joel Guy Jr Dog, Jake,
Can Dogs With Pancreatitis Eat Honey,
Calculer La Tension Aux Bornes D'un Moteur,
Class Action Suit Against Hardie Board Siding,
Articles H